The University Player is an interesting comedy that dives into the obsessive nature of sports fandom, specifically basketball. Chance, our protagonist, is so fixated on the game that he loses sight of what truly matters—his relationship with Stacy. The film's pacing is a little erratic at times, but it captures that youthful intensity and desperation well. Uncle Rick, who brings a quirky charm as the self-styled expert, adds some levity but also depth to the narrative. It's not the usual formulaic rom-com; it balances humor with moments of genuine reflection on priorities and what it means to really connect with someone. The performances, particularly the leads, blend well with the offbeat atmosphere, making it stand apart in the genre.
